2021-04-21 22:06  阅读(234)
文章分类:JSP 简单教程 文章标签:JSP
©  原文作者:一点教程 原文地址:http://www.yiidian.com/jsp/

下面的案例中,我们将学习在JSP页面中如何将文件上传到服务器。要将文件上传到服务器,表单方法必须使用Post方式提交,而enctype类型必须改为multipart/form-data

1 下载cos.jar上传工具包

下载cos.jar

2 编写上传页面

upload.jsp用于选择上传文件:

    
    <%@ page contentType="text/html;charset=UTF-8" language="java" %>
    <!DOCTYPE html>
    <html lang="en">
    <head>
        <meta charset="UTF-8">
        <title>一点教程网-使用JSP上传文件</title>
    </head>
    <body>
    <h1>使用JSP上传文件</h1>
    <form action="upload.jsp" method="post" enctype="multipart/form-data">
        请选择文件:<input type="file" name="fname"/><br/>
        <input type="submit" value="上传"/>
    </form>
    </body>
    </html>

3 编写upload.jsp

upload.jsp 用于处理上传逻辑

    
    <%@ page contentType="text/html;charset=UTF-8" language="java" %>
    <%@ page import="com.oreilly.servlet.MultipartRequest" %>
    <html>
    <head>
        <title>一点教程网-使用JSP上传文件</title>
    </head>
    <body>
    
    <%
        MultipartRequest m = new MultipartRequest(request, "d:/upload/");
        out.print("文件上传成功");
    
    %>
    </body>
    </html>
    

4 运行测试

202104212201115_1.png

20210421220111_2.png

2021042122014_3.png

点赞(0)
版权归原创作者所有,任何形式转载请联系作者; Java 技术驿站 >> 使用JSP上传文件
上一篇
使用JSP完成用户登录
下一篇
使用JSP下载文件